Rob Herring 7f464532b0 dt-bindings: Add missing 'additionalProperties: false'
Setting 'additionalProperties: false' is frequently omitted, but is
important in order to check that there aren't extra undocumented
properties in a binding.

Ideally, we'd just add this automatically and make this the default, but
there's some cases where it doesn't work. For example, if a common
schema is referenced, then properties in the common schema aren't part
of what's considered for 'additionalProperties'. Also, sometimes there
are bus specific properties such as 'spi-max-frequency' that go into
bus child nodes, but aren't defined in the child node's schema.

So let's stick with the json-schema defined default and add
'additionalProperties: false' where needed. This will be a continual
review comment and game of wack-a-mole.

#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
%YAML 1.2
---
$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/hwmon/adi,adm1177.yaml#
$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
title: Analog Devices ADM1177 Hot Swap Controller and Digital Power Monitor
maintainers:
- Michael Hennerich <michael.hennerich@analog.com>
- Beniamin Bia <beniamin.bia@analog.com>
description: |
Analog Devices ADM1177 Hot Swap Controller and Digital Power Monitor
https://www.analog.com/media/en/technical-documentation/data-sheets/ADM1177.pdf
properties:
compatible:
enum:
- adi,adm1177
reg:
maxItems: 1
avcc-supply:
description:
Phandle to the Avcc power supply
shunt-resistor-micro-ohms:
description:
The value of curent sense resistor in microohms. If not provided,
the current reading and overcurrent alert is disabled.
adi,shutdown-threshold-microamp:
description:
Specifies the current level at which an over current alert occurs.
If not provided, the overcurrent alert is configured to max ADC range
based on shunt-resistor-micro-ohms.
adi,vrange-high-enable:
description:
Specifies which internal voltage divider to be used. A 1 selects
a 7:2 voltage divider while a 0 selects a 14:1 voltage divider.
type: boolean
required:
- compatible
- reg
additionalProperties: false
examples:
- |
#include <dt-bindings/gpio/gpio.h>
#include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>
i2c0 {
#address-cells = <1>;
#size-cells = <0>;
pwmon@5a {
compatible = "adi,adm1177";
reg = <0x5a>;
shunt-resistor-micro-ohms = <50000>; /* 50 mOhm */
adi,shutdown-threshold-microamp = <1059000>; /* 1.059 A */
adi,vrange-high-enable;
};
};
...
